Cumbrian landscape to feature in Half-Blood Prince Scanachrome, a company that has made giant stage set graphics for all the previous Harry Potter films, has created a humongous image of Cumbria, a mountainous rural county in North-west England that is considered one of the most beautiful areas of the U.K., for use in Harry Potter and the Half-Blood Prince.
